fix(tests/dbt): shrink max_dispatch work and stop guessing #1571 (#2101)

The property under test is that dbt_run returns -2 once dispatch_count
exceeds max_dispatch.  max_dispatch=10000 cost ~1.2s on a fast host and
left only a 4x margin against GRACE_MS, so a throttled box timed out and
the message asserted a #1571 chaining regression that was not there.

Drop the bound to 1000 (~40x margin).  On timeout, re-probe with
max_dispatch=100 so the failure text can distinguish a slow host from a
dispatcher that never returns.

// max_dispatch is the other guard the issue names. It is a count, not a
// deadline, so it needs its own case: a loop that never reaches the dispatcher
// cannot exceed a dispatch limit either.
static bool run_max_dispatch_case()
//
// The property under test does not depend on the value of max_dispatch: only
// that dbt_run returns -2 once dispatch_count exceeds it. 10000 cost ~1.2s
// on a fast host and left only a 4x margin against GRACE_MS, so a throttled
// laptop or busy CI runner timed out and the message blamed #1571 (#2101).
// 1000 proves the same bound with ~40x margin and ~1s less wall clock.
//
static constexpr uint64_t MAX_DISPATCH_BOUND = 1000;
static constexpr uint64_t MAX_DISPATCH_PROBE = 100;
